In Ohio, the median home price is $240,317 and median household income is $67,769. The mortgage denial rate for home purchases is 8.68% according to 2025 HMDA data. 3 down payment assistance programs are available, including OHFA Down Payment Assistance (3% of purchase price (conventional) or 3.5% (government loans) as a 7-year forgivable second mortgage.).

Mortgage Denial Rates in Ohio

In 2025 Home Mortgage Disclosure Act (HMDA) data for home purchases, Ohio logged 190,873 final-action applications. The mortgage denial rate was 8.68% and the originated share was 69.68%.

These figures show aggregated market outcomes, not an individual buyer's approval odds. Use these figures as context, not a prediction.

Down Payment Assistance Programs in Ohio

OHFA Down Payment Assistance

Ohio Housing Finance Agency (OHFA)

3% of purchase price (conventional) or 3.5% (government loans) as a 7-year forgivable second mortgage.

Grants for Grads

OHFA

3% or 3.5% DPA plus discounted mortgage rate for recent college graduates (within 18 months); 5-year forgivable second mortgage.

Ohio Heroes

OHFA

Discounted mortgage interest rate for veterans, active-duty military, police, firefighters, EMTs, nurses, and teachers.

Ohio Mortgage FAQ

What is the median home price in Ohio?

The median home price in Ohio is approximately $240,000 as of 2025, based on FHFA housing price index data.

Does Ohio have down payment assistance programs?

Yes. OHFA offers standard DPA (3-3.5% forgivable over 7 years), Grants for Grads (3-3.5% with discounted rate for recent graduates), and Ohio Heroes (discounted rates for public servants).

What is the mortgage denial rate in Ohio?

The statewide mortgage denial rate for home purchases in Ohio is 8.68% based on 2025 HMDA data.

How do Ohio property taxes compare to other states?

Ohio has moderate property taxes, averaging around 1.36%, above the national average. Ohio offers a homestead exemption for senior and disabled homeowners.
